Description

Simple 19th century engraved trade card of Ambrose in green ink. Trader details in a variety of typefaces.


Transcription: Ambrose. JAPANNER & ORNAMENTAL PAINTER, 128 Queen Street, nearly opposite Bishop St. Portsea. Prints and Paintings copied.Gardner Sc.
